Caribbean History, Color & Soul

Colourful and historic, modern and colonial, local and touristic, Cartagena de Indias represents one of the liveliest Colombian beach resorts. Its character mixes cultures and peoples, including natives, Spanish, African and Arab. Its rich legacy granted its Old Town the recognition as a UNESCO World Heritage Site.

When the Spanish founded the city in 1533, the region had already been inhabited for thousands of years. It became an important port for the Spanish gold and a significant political centre. Echoes of those times can be seen throughout the historic centre, in the city walls, the San Felipe de Barajas Castle, and the colourful streets and colonial squares.     Cartegena has so much culture and history.

    Cartegena has so much culture and history. The food was fantastic! There is live music in every restaurant and bar. Traditional dancing can be found in the squares and you just need to tip. Just be aware of all the street hustlers, especially the rappers who will follow you. The old town comes alive after 8pm. Be prepared for the 90-100% humidity during the mid-day. It is best to site see early in the morning or evening and siesta or pool lounge during the mid day.
